    Air Fryer Potato Chips

    Ingredients:

    • Russet potatoes
    • olive oil
    • salt
    Ingredients for air fryer potato chips on marble board.

    How to make Potato Chips in the Air Fryer?

    • Start by peeling potatoes. Slice them thinly using a knife or a mandolin.
    • Place in a large bowl and cover with water. Soak the potato slices for 20 to 30 minutes.
    • Line a large sheet with paper towels and dry the slices.
    Potatoes in water and on paper towels.
    • Place potatoes in a clean bowl, drizzle with oil and season with salt. Toss to coat.
    • Spread in a single layer in the air fryer basket or rack.
    • Preheat air fryer to 350 degrees for 4 minutes.
    • Place racks inside and cook for 12 minutes.
    • Flip the chips and bake for 3 to 5 minutes more. This will depend on how thick you cut the slices. Some chips will be done after the first 12 minutes. Just remove them into a bowl and cook the rest.
    Potato slices on air fryer rack and baked.

    How to slice potatoes for chips?

    There are two ways you can slice potatoes when making chips. If your knife skills are good, you can slice them thinly, so each slice is so thin, it's almost see-through.

    If you have a mandoline and would prefer to use that, adjust it to about 1/16" and slice.

    Keep in mind, that thinner slices will cook faster. Try to keep them the same thickness, as much as possible. You may still end up with thicker and smaller slices, especially close to the ends of the potato. That's okay! They will still work great.

    Do I need to flip them?

    I recommend flipping the chips after 12 minutes, then baking again for 3 to 5 minutes. It ensures that both sides of each chip cook perfectly.

    Why do you soak potatoes in water?

    Soaking in water helps remove the starch from potato slices. It prevents sticking and helps create perfectly crispy chips. It is also recommended to soak potatoes when making fries.

    Potato chips on air fryer rack.

    Why are my chips soggy?

    There can be two reasons for soggy chips: the slices were not thin enough OR the cooking time was too short. You can test on a batch of a few chips to see if you like the result and adjust as needed.

    What if the chips fly around in the air fryer?

    The chips can fly or move on the trays, especially when the air fryer activates the fan stronger during the cooking process. I did not notice this to be a problem. My chips still cook perfectly. Just place them back on the tray, when you are flipping them.

    How to season air fryer potato chips?

    I prefer to salt the chips just before air frying. You can add other seasonings as well. The seasoning tends to stick better to oiled, raw potato slices than finished chips.

    How to store air fryer potato chips?

    I recommend storing them in a ziplock bag or a container with a lid. Just as you would with store-bought chips, you don't want them to sit exposed in a bowl, or they will go stale.

    Air Fryer Potato Chips

    Author: Anna
    These Air Fryer Potato Chips are crispy, delicious and so easy to make! Make this healthier version in your air fryer with just 3 ingredients and snack away!
    5 from 3 votes
    Print Recipe Pin Recipe
    Prep Time 15 mins
    Cook Time 15 mins
    soaking time 30 mins
    Total Time 1 hr
    Course Side Dish
    Cuisine American
    Servings 4 servings
    Calories 186 kcal

    Ingredients
     
     

    • 4 small Russet potatoes
    • 2 teaspoons olive oil
    • ½ teaspoon salt

    Instructions
     

    • Peel potatoes and slice them thinly using a knife or a mandolin. If your knife skills are good, you can slice them thinly, so each slice is so thin, it’s almost see-through. If you have a mandoline and would prefer to use that, adjust it to about 1/16″ and slice.
    • Place slices in a large bowl and cover with water. Soak the potato slices for 20 to 30 minutes. See note.
    • Line a large sheet with paper towels and dry the slices on both sides.
    • Place potatoes in a clean bowl, drizzle with oil and season with salt. Toss to coat.
    • Preheat air fryer to 350° F for 4 minutes.
    • Spread potato slices in a single layer in the air fryer basket or rack.
    • Cook for 12 minutes. Flip the chips and bake for 3 to 5 minutes more. This will depend on how thick you cut the slices. Some chips will be done after the first 12 minutes. Just remove them into a bowl and cook the rest.
    • Remove from air fryer and place in a bowl.
    • Serve.

    Notes

    • Soaking in water helps remove the starch from potato slices. It prevents sticking and helps create perfectly crispy chips.
    • Keep in mind, that thinner slices will cook faster. Try to keep them the same thickness, as much as possible.
    • The total cooking time is an estimate.
    • Please note, that the nutrition value can vary depending on what product you use. The information below is an estimate. Always use calorie counter you are familiar with.

    Nutrition

    Calories: 186kcal | Carbohydrates: 38g | Protein: 5g | Fat: 2g | Saturated Fat: 1g | Sodium: 301mg | Potassium: 888mg | Fiber: 3g | Sugar: 1g | Vitamin A: 2IU | Vitamin C: 12mg | Calcium: 28mg | Iron: 2mg
